Hoodia for weight loss

Hoodia, or Hoodia Gordonii is a plant that grows in the semi-deserts of South Africa, Botswana, Namibia, and Angola. It resembles a cactus and lately has been gathered and marketed as an alternative treatment for weight loss. The plant's popularity seemed to rise after Ephedra was banned in the United States after it was discovered it might lead to serious side effects. Hoodia is hardly a new discovery though; it is alleged that the San Bushmen of Kalahari desert used the Hoodia plant for thousands of years to calm their thirst and hunger when they went on long hunting expeditions. The plant is not harvested until maturity at five years when pale colored purple flowers start to appear.

Hoodia can be found in capsule form, powder form, liquid or as a tea in various health food stores and from online retailers. Hoodia is also an ingredient in Trimspa, another diet pill. Despite some promise involving rat experimentation there is no strong evidence that it is safe or effective treatment as a weight loss supplement for humans. Another interesting issue that has come up in recent years is the threat of "counterfeit Hoodia" products. Some experts believe that 80% of Hoodia projects are contaminated or counterfeit. The problem is that it is not easy to identify fake from genuine Hooda, at least not outside of a laboratory.

Before you take Hoodia products, be aware that there may be moderate to severe side effects, particularly if you are taking other medications. People assume that because the San Bushmen used the plant to no seeming harm, it must be "safe" for civlization. However, it has not received an approval from the FDA, and many experts actually warn users about using the product, as it could lead to liver problems or affect Diabetes.
